Subject: [PATCH 1/3] hw/i386: Add `\n` to hint message
Date: Tue, 30 Jan 2024 16:56:51 +0100 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20240130155653.142283-2-groug@kaod.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20240130155653.142283-1-groug@kaod.org>
error_fprintf() doesn't add newlines.
Signed-off-by: Greg Kurz <groug@kaod.org>
---
hw/i386/acpi-build.c | 4 ++--
1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/hw/i386/acpi-build.c b/hw/i386/acpi-build.c
index edc979379c03..e990b0ae927f 100644
--- a/hw/i386/acpi-build.c
+++ b/hw/i386/acpi-build.c
@@ -2697,7 +2697,7 @@ void acpi_build(AcpiBuildTables *tables, MachineState *machine)
" migration may not work",
tables_blob->len, legacy_table_size);
error_printf("Try removing CPUs, NUMA nodes, memory slots"
- " or PCI bridges.");
+ " or PCI bridges.\n");
}
g_array_set_size(tables_blob, legacy_table_size);
} else {
@@ -2709,7 +2709,7 @@ void acpi_build(AcpiBuildTables *tables, MachineState *machine)
" migration may not work",
tables_blob->len, ACPI_BUILD_TABLE_SIZE / 2);
error_printf("Try removing CPUs, NUMA nodes, memory slots"
- " or PCI bridges.");
+ " or PCI bridges.\n");
}
acpi_align_size(tables_blob, ACPI_BUILD_TABLE_SIZE);
}
